涵盖医院全部科研活动的全方位科研项目管理系统
小明:嘿,小李,我最近在兰州的大学里做了一个科研信息管理系统的项目,挺有意思的。
小李:哦?这个系统是做什么的?
小明:主要是用来管理科研项目的资料、人员信息以及成果数据。我们用的是Python和Django框架来开发。
小李:那你们是怎么设计数据库的?
小明:我们用了MySQL,设计了几个关键表,比如项目表、人员表、成果表,每个表都有主键和外键关联。
小李:有没有用到一些前端技术?
小明:有,我们用了Bootstrap来美化界面,还用AJAX实现了动态加载数据,提升用户体验。
小李:那部署的时候有什么需要注意的地方吗?
小明:我们在兰州的服务器上部署了这个系统,使用了Nginx作为反向代理,还配置了Gunicorn来运行Django应用。
小李:听起来不错,有没有遇到什么问题?
小明:最开始是数据库连接的问题,后来我们优化了连接池设置,就解决了。
小李:那你能不能给我看看代码?
小明:当然可以,这是我写的models.py的一部分:
from django.db import models
class Project(models.Model):
title = models.CharField(max_length=200)
description = models.TextField()
start_date = models.DateField()
end_date = models.DateField()
def __str__(self):
return self.title
小李:这代码写得挺规范的,看来你们团队的技术水平不错。
小明:谢谢夸奖,我们还在不断优化中。
小李:希望这个系统能在兰州的科研工作中发挥更大的作用。
Copyright © 医院科研管理系统